I'm currently playing a solo sorcerer. Before I started I wrote out all of the spells that I plan to take for each level. I'm about to turn 12th level, so I'll get my first 6th level spell. I had planned ultimately to take mislead, death spell, chain lightning, protection from magical weapons, and contiingency. It's just now dawned on me that I didn't put true sight on the list, and I'm second guessing my list. Question 1: Should I take true sight at some point and ditch one of the others (and if so which), or should I leave the list as is? Question 2: Which spell should I take first at 12th level? I'm sort of leaning towards death spell or contingency, I'm just not sure. Any thoughts? Hmm, I have used death spell quite a bit, and it was very helpful. I would definitely keep that.
Edit: If i had to pick, I'd say get rid of Chain Lightning, as direct damage spells become near useless in big fights against low saves and MR. That'd be my choice. [ 06-27-2004, 09:56 PM: Message edited by: Dron_Cah ] |

<span style="color: lightblue">Take out contingency. Get the Level 9 Chain Contingency instead.
EDIT: Or take out Mislead. It's main benifit is that it can make you completely invisible, against all methods of detection, but an item you'll probably be getting anyway can do this aswell. [ 06-28-2004, 02:55 AM: Message edited by: LennonCook ] |
